Tpo roof repair services involve fixing issues with thermoplastic polyolefin (TPO) roofing systems, which are commonly used on commercial buildings, flat roofs, and some residential properties. These repairs typically address problems such as punctures, tears, cracks, or blisters that can develop over time due to weather exposure, foot traffic, or aging materials. Skilled service providers evaluate the condition of the TPO membrane, identify the source of damage, and perform necessary patching or sealing to restore the roof’s integrity. Proper repair work helps prevent leaks and further deterioration, extending the lifespan of the roofing system.
Many problems that lead to TPO roof repair needs are related to weather-related wear and tear, including strong winds, hail, or intense sunlight that can cause the membrane to weaken or become brittle. Additionally, issues like improper installation, ponding water, or physical damage from falling debris can compromise the roof’s waterproof barrier. Service providers can address these concerns by removing damaged sections, applying specialized patches, or performing seam repairs to ensure the roof remains watertight. The overview below groups typical Tpo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or TPO roof repairs, such as patching small leaks or replacing damaged sections,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.
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, including extensive patching or replacing larger sections, often cost between $600-$2,000.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range, which is common for more substantial damage.
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an entire TPO roof typically costs from $5,000 to $12,000 dep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ger, more complex installations can exceed this range, but most fall within this typical band.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- For extensive or custom TPO roofing projects, costs can surpass $15,000. These projects are less common and usually involve additional features or structural modifications, which increase the overall expense.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What signs indicate that a TPO roof needs repair? Common signs include visible cracks, blistering, ponding water, or membrane separation, which suggest the roof may be compromised and require attention from local contractors.
How do local contractors typically repair TPO roofs? Repairs often involve patching damaged areas, sealing seams, or replacing sections of the membrane to restore the roof’s integrity and prevent leaks.
Can TPO roof repairs be performed on any type of TPO membrane? Most repairs are suitable for various TPO membrane types, but a local service provider can assess the specific material and recommend appropriate repair methods.
Are there preventative measures to avoid TPO roof damage? Regular inspections, cleaning, and prompt repairs of minor issues can help maintain the roof’s condition and prevent more extensive damage over time.
